Across TCGA pan-cancer cohorts, TBX5 RNA is linked to patient survival in 23 of 34 cancer types, making it the most broadly survival-associated TBX5 data layer compared with 6 for mutation status.

The strongest signal is observed in skin cutaneous melanoma (SKCM), where higher TBX5 RNA is associated with better disease-free survival. In most high-consensus cancer types, elevated TBX5 expression acts as an unfavorable survival marker, although some lineages such as SKCM and LUAD show a favorable association.

SKCM, BLCA, and ACC are the cancer types where TBX5 RNA most reproducibly stratifies survival.
